Overview
This is an M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that executes Manim animation code and returns the generated video. It allows users to send Manim scripts and receive the rendered animation.
Features
- Executes Manim Python scripts.
- Saves animation output in a visible media folder.
- Allows users to clean up temporary files after execution.
- Portable and configurable via environment variables.
Installation
Prerequisites
Ensure you have the following installed:
- Python 3.8+
- Manim (Community Version)
- MCP
Install Manim
pip install manim
Install MCP
pip install mcp
Clone the Repository
git clone https://github.com/Gorav22/Animated_video.git
cd Animated_video
Integration with Claude
To integrate the Manim MCP server with Claude, add the following to your claude_desktop_config.json file:
{
"mcpServers": {
"animation-server": {
"command": "/absolute/path/to/python",
"args": [
"/absolute/path/to/manim-mcp-server/src/manim_server.py"
],
"env": {
"MANIM_EXECUTABLE": "/Path/to/manim/Scripts/manim.exe"
}
}
}
}
For cursor, Go to Cursor Settings then MCP then click new a mcp server add this script in mcp.json
{
"mcpServers": {
"animation-server": {
"command": "/absolute/path/to/python",
"args": [
"/absolute/path/to/manim-mcp-server/src/manim_server.py"
],
"env": {
"MANIM_EXECUTABLE": "/Path/to/manim/Scripts/manim.exe"
}
}
}
}
Finding Your Python Path
To find your Python executable path, use the following command:
Windows (PowerShell):
(Get-Command python).Source
Windows (Command Prompt/Terminal):
where python
Linux/macOS (Terminal):
which python
This ensures that Claude can communicate with the Manim MCP server to generate animations dynamically.
